Output 665742624d654239b3da7aeed7078815bdf82e4c23b6ee13c4fb023b466eca37:0

value
19626399
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 671d3b2659caaaec3b7ce1729200c0cb0dd08f85 OP_EQUALVERIFY OP_CHECKSIG
address
1AQDcmXmVYbRApPt262WeQEyKsy7pD7xbo
transaction
665742624d654239b3da7aeed7078815bdf82e4c23b6ee13c4fb023b466eca37
confirmations
294423
spent
true